Analysis
In 2024, wrapping papers — import value in China, mainland stood at 556,317 1000 USD.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.1% on the previous year and up 38.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, wrapping papers — import value in China, mainland peaked at 739,939 1000 USD in 2021 and was at its lowest, 298,229 1000 USD, in 2007.
That places China, mainland 7th out of 219 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
